Subject: Problem: Poser 6 is locking up

DistantWorlds opened this issue on Oct 12, 2005 ยท 3 posts


DistantWorlds posted Wed, 12 October 2005 at 5:13 AM

Hi all! :(

Yesterday I recreated a Pose from the Metal Gear Solid Games, using the Collission Detection in Poser 6 (it makes posing so much easier) and today I wanted to apply this particular Pose to one of my Characters, however as soon as Poser 6 is launched and I see the Interface it's locking up - no Reaction - all I can do is to open the Task Manager and close it! Did anyone of you ever had a Problem like this and knows how to fix it? :( Every kind of Help is appreciated! :)

My System Specs:

Intel Pentium 4 (2.64 Ghz)
1 GB DDR Ram
Gainward Geforce 6800 GT Golden Sample 256 MB Graphics Card

OS: Windows XP Home Edition + SP 1

svdl posted Wed, 12 October 2005 at 1:42 PM

Did you move or delete any library files after closing Poser yesterday? Sounds like Poser wants to load the runtime it was in when you quit and can't find it. Try renaming your libraryprefs.xml file to libraryprefs.xml.bak, and see if that helps.
